Lagos cancels issuance of official number plates

By Olasunkanmi Akoni

The Lagos State government has reviewed the official number plate regime so as to ensure better identification of government vehicles, saying the era of abuse of the official number plates and its negative consequences on security were over.

The Commissioner for Transportation, Prince Anofiu Elegush,i who announced this yesterday said, “It has been realized that some of the current official number plates in circulation were issued to vehicles different from the one which they are now found. Even persons who are not in government now have vehicles bearing official number plates. This is neither tenable nor acceptable.

“As such, Governor, Ambode has approved the cancellation and retrieval of all such official number plates and the re registration of all government owned vehicles.

“However, the number plates remain government property. Some others have brazenly removed them from vehicles kept with mechanics. All of these constitute a security challenge that must be addressed.”

He said a new regime of official number plates would come on stream by end of the first quarter.
